Nominees for Jules Anthony Cricket Club awards named

The 59 nominees are in, the next thing is to announce the winners of the 20 categories of adjudication, when the Jules Anthony Cricket Club will host its inaugural awards ceremony on the evening of January 2, 2021, at the Petit Bordel hard court.

Nominees

  • Male cricketer of the year: O’ Jay Matthews, Dorson Cottle, Donald Delpesche.
  • Female cricketer of the year: Shenol Lewis, Sueann Matthews, Yolande Granderson.
  • Under-19 male player of the year: Kirtney Franklyn, AJ Delpesche, Reshawn Lewis.
  • Under-15 male player of the year: Orico Mathews, Orino Slack, Kewonnie Matthews.
  • Most promising female player of the year: Denela Creese, Sherry Anne Gaymes, Delita Bentick.
  • Most promising male player of the year: Kirtney Franklyn, O’Jay Matthews, AJ Delpesche.
  • Best male bastman of the year: Tilron Harry, O’Jay Matthews, Leshawn Lewis.
  • Best male bowler of the year : Jade Matthews, Maxwall Edwards, Dorson Cottle.
  • Best female bowler of the year: Delita Bentick, Shenol Lewis, Yolande Granderson.
  • Female youth player of the year: Denela Creese, Sherryanne Gaymes, Kerrace Boyea.
  • Male youth cricketer of the year: Kirtney Franklyn, AJ Delpesche, Reshawn Lewis.
  • Best female wicketkeeper: of the year: Kacy Johnson, Cottila Hooper.
  • Best male wicketkeeper of the year: Newbourne Joseph, Tilron Harry, Akeil Mason.
  • Best female allrounder of the year: Yolande Granderson, Nyasha Williams, Shenol Lewis.
  • Coach of the year: Ancil Hooper, Sueanna Matthews, Shamon Hooper.
  • Most disciplined male player of the year: Keyon Edwards, Akeil Mason, Leeshawn Lewis.
  • Most disciplined female player of the year: Sueann Matthews, Nyasha Williams, Kacy Johnson.
  • Most disciplined youth player of the year: Olani Slack, Sherryanne Gaymes, Orico Matthews.

Apart from the awards ceremony, there will two exciting netball and basketball matches.

Head of the Jules Anthony Cricket Club Elron Lewis, told SEARCHLIGHT: “The purpose of the awards ceremony is to show motivation to our talented cricketers in North Leeward, so that they can go out an play cricket to the best of their abilities, knowing that they will be rewarded for their performance”.

Lewis added, “This ceremony will also be used to motivate and encourage coaches to their jobs”.

The Jules Anthony Cricket Club, named after a late stalwart sports administrator and community activist of North Leeward, was officially launched August 1.
